Product Overview

The P6KE150CA-T belongs to the category of transient voltage suppressor (TVS) diodes. These diodes are used to protect sensitive electronic components from voltage spikes and transients. The P6KE150CA-T is designed to provide robust protection against overvoltage events and is characterized by its high surge capability, fast response time, and compact package.

Basic Information

  • Category: Transient Voltage Suppressor (TVS) Diode
  • Use: Protection against voltage spikes and transients
  • Characteristics: High surge capability, fast response time
  • Package: DO-15
  • Essence: Robust overvoltage protection
  • Packaging/Quantity: Available in reels or bulk packaging

Specifications

  • Part Number: P6KE150CA-T
  • Peak Power Dissipation: 600W
  • Breakdown Voltage: 150V
  • Operating Voltage: 128V
  • Maximum Clamping Voltage: 205V
  • Peak Pulse Current: 43.5A
  • Operating Temperature Range: -55°C to +175°C

Working Principles

The P6KE150CA-T operates based on the principle of avalanche breakdown. When a transient voltage spike occurs, the diode rapidly conducts, diverting the excess energy away from the protected circuit. This action helps to limit the voltage across the circuit to a safe level, preventing damage to sensitive components.
